The meeting is sometimes referred to as Apponagansett.

Located in South Dartmouth, Massachusetts, the Dartmouth Monthly Meeting is one of the oldest Friends meetings in the United States, having been founded by Quakers seeking a haven from religious persecution in nearby Massachusetts Bay and Plymouth Colonies. Private worship may have begun in area homes as early as the 1660s, with the Dartmouth Monthly Meeting formally established in 1699. The physical archives of the Dartmouth monthly meeting are held at the Special Collections and University Archives at UMass Amherst.

Digitized copies of these records are available at the Dartmouth Historical and Arts Society.
